Collaborators in Webflow are limited to the Editor and cannot access the Designer area. If you want someone to design or build, they need to be added as a team member under a Workspace plan. Yes, multiple admins are supported in Webflow Workspaces.
1. Collaborator Access
- Collaborators are users invited via the Editor tab in Project Settings.
- They can manage content, edit CMS items, and update on-page text through the Editor interface.
- They cannot access the Designer, project settings, or site configurations.
2. Workspace Members & Admins
- To grant Designer access, a user must be added as a Workspace member.
- Within a Workspace, you can assign roles like Admin, Can Design, or Can Edit Content Only.
- Admins in a Workspace can manage billing, invite users, and update Workspace settings.
- You can have multiple admins under any paid Workspace plan that supports team members.
3. Upgrading for Team Access
- The Free plan only supports one seat (you).
- To add multiple users, upgrade to a paid Workspace plan (e.g., Core or Growth).
- Each extra Workspace member counts as a seat, billed accordingly.
